Handover — Ferris to on-call, kiosk watchdog

Before I sign off: the Quillstone kiosk watchdog on unit 12 tripped twice this week, both times after the display driver hung. I've raised the heartbeat timeout to 45 seconds, but if it trips again, the watchdog will lock its config store and block further restarts. To unlock it, open the maintenance shell and enter the recovery passphrase below.

unlock words, fawig-bagef: olidor-holir-istox-holath-tamys-quenion-giliel

Ticket #ORCH-firmware-fail: Stoatbridge sensor pods on the beta channel are rejecting the 2.9.1 firmware with a signature mismatch. Looks like the build box signed with the stale key after Tuesday's rotation — classic. Fix: re-sign the image and republish to the beta channel. The correct key to sign with is the one right below.

deploy key for fajef-bahop: bky19_pm8CbtC51jgEKn2jkDE

## Queue-Depth Autoscaler (Drayline)

The Drayline autoscaler watches queue depth on the Cartwheel broker and scales workers between 4 and 64. Trigger: depth over 5k for 3 minutes. Cooldown: 10 minutes. If it flaps, check broker metrics first — stale consumers inflate depth. Manual override: set the pin flag, then page the Kestrel rotation if depth keeps climbing past 20k. Do not disable the scaler outright. Full tuning parameters and escalation steps are on the internal page below.

operations page: https://confluence.zemvarlabs.internal/projects/display/browse/display/8963

Handover: image slimming for Tarnwell services

Before I rotate off, a summary for whoever maintains this next. I migrated the Tarnwell base images to a two-stage build, dropping roughly 60% of the layer size. Be careful: the runtime stage deliberately omits build tools, so debug shells are minimal by design. The trimmer job prunes unused layers nightly and is driven entirely by its config, reproduced below so you don't have to dig.

settings of fajof-hahig:
RUSAX_PIN=2516
RUSAX_TENANT=holwyn
RUSAX_METRICS_HOST=metrics.rusax.norvagrid.test
RUSAX_SEAL=seal_55816dc1
RUSAX_STANDBY_TEAM=tamion